View moreThe United States Forest Service Regional Office, R1, issued this combined synopsis/solicitation for an Indefinite Delivery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) contract to provide aerial herbicide application services. The scope involves aerial helicopter spraying across the Beaverhead-Deerlodge, Bitterroot, and Lolo National Forests, covering multiple counties in Montana and Idaho. The selected contractor is responsible for furnishing all materials, herbicides, equipment, labor, supervision, and supplies necessary to apply herbicides in accordance with state regulations and label specifications. Specific tasks include reviewing treatment plans, acquiring herbicides, performing applications, and providing documentation such as Quality Control Plans, Daily Herbicide Application Records, and GPS shapefiles of treated areas.
This procurement is designated as an SBA set-aside under NAICS code 115310 for Support Activities for Forestry and PSC code F001 for Natural Resources/Conservation- Aerial Fertilization/Spraying. The government intends to award up to two contracts for a performance period consisting of a base year plus two option years, with a total maximum value of $1,000,000.00. While two awards may be issued, a single contractor performed the previous requirement and may be the result of this new solicitation.
Solicitation number 1284LM21R0001 is managed out of Missoula, Montana, with Lori Austad serving as the point of contact. Responses were due by June 11, 2021.
